Why Automation is the Smartest Investment You Can Make


Every great entrepreneur understands one core principle:


Time is money.


Automation is the single greatest time-saving tool in human history. It doesn’t just make businesses more efficient—it makes them more powerful.


Here’s what happens when a business embraces automation:


Lower Costs: AI and automation handle repetitive tasks faster and cheaper than humans ever could. That means more profit, higher margins, and smarter reinvestment.


Faster Growth: The companies that automate their operations, marketing, and logistics scale 10x faster than those that don’t. It’s like switching from a bicycle to a rocket ship.


More Jobs, Not Less: People fear automation will take jobs. But the truth is, it creates entirely new industries. Just like the internet created web developers, digital marketers, and software engineers, automation is creating robotics technicians, AI trainers, and cybersecurity specialists.


Competitive Advantage: Businesses that automate outperform their competition. The future belongs to those who move fast. The ones who resist change will be left behind.

The Greater Englewood Chamber Foundation provides NBDC standard business development assistance which include but not limited to helping business owners and entrepreneurs apply for business license(s) and public way use permit(s), helping navigate City government, developing a business plan, marketing assistance, contract assistance, product/service/workforce development, access to training and resources, assistance with COVID-related business support as well as reopening guidelines, at a hyper-local level.
